Volunteers, community members and local business owners were honored during the Downtown Lee’s Summit Main Street Annual Meeting and Awards Dinner recently at The Aspen Room at the Stanley.

The following individuals and businesses were recognized for their commitment to the revitalization and preservation of Downtown Lee’s Summit.
@Jolly’s, Outstanding Window Display
John and Addy Beaudoin, Golden Broom Award
Christal Weber, Downtown Champion
Angela Lampton, New Member Dynamo
Big Bash, Top Special Event
Fred Liggett, Volunteer of the Year
Very Violet Boutique, Business of the Year
Missouri Main Street Connection, President’s Award

Three seats on the Downtown Lee’s Summit Main Street Board of Directors were up for election at the annual meeting. Current investors of the organization voted on a slate of candidates put forward by the organization’s nominating committee. The newly elected board members, to serve a three-year term, include:
Brad Boehm, owner of Grains and Taps
Sheila Clark, employee at Haynes Benefits
Nick Parker, owner of Link 2 Lee’s Summit
